More than 45 million to face famine due to the Strait of Hormuz closure

ALBAWABA - The head of a UN task force warned that continued restrictions on fertilizer shipments through the Strait of Hormuz could trigger a "massive humanitarian crisis" within weeks, in an interview with AFP on Monday.
